Understanding 4K Resolution: More Pixels, More Detail
4K, also known as Ultra High Definition (UHD), refers to a resolution of 3,840 x 2,160 pixels. That’s four times the number of pixels found in a standard 1080p Full HD display. This translates to a significantly sharper, more detailed, and more immersive viewing experience.
The Benefits of 4K: A Closer Look
The primary advantage of 4K is its superior picture clarity. With four times the pixels, you’ll notice a dramatic improvement in detail, especially on larger screens. Text is crisper, images are more realistic, and you can sit closer to the screen without perceiving individual pixels. This increased detail also enhances depth perception, making the image feel more three-dimensional.
4K resolution isn’t just about the number of pixels; it also enables a wider color gamut. Many 4K TVs support HDR (High Dynamic Range), which further enhances the viewing experience by providing a wider range of colors, brighter highlights, and deeper blacks. HDR content on a 4K TV can look incredibly realistic and vibrant.
Another crucial benefit is the increasing availability of 4K content. Streaming services like Netflix, Amazon Prime Video, Disney+, and YouTube offer a growing library of 4K movies, TV shows, and documentaries. Gaming consoles like the PlayStation 5 and Xbox Series X also support 4K gaming, providing a visually stunning experience.
Limitations of 4K: Content and Up scaling
While 4K offers a significant visual upgrade, its benefits are most noticeable with native 4K content. Watching lower-resolution content on a 4K TV requires up scaling, a process where the TV attempts to fill in the missing pixels. While modern 4K TVs generally do a good job of up scaling, the results are not always perfect, and the image may appear slightly softer or less detailed than native 4K content.
The scarcity of native 4K content was once a significant limitation, but this is becoming less of a concern as more and more content is being produced in 4K. However, it’s still important to consider how much native 4K content you typically watch.
Exploring OLED Technology: Perfect Blacks and Infinite Contrast
OLED (Organic Light Emitting Diode) is a display technology that uses organic compounds that emit light when an electric current is applied. Unlike traditional LCD TVs, which use a backlight to illuminate the screen, OLED TVs are self-emissive, meaning each pixel can individually turn on or off.
The Advantages of OLED: A Visual Masterpiece
The most significant advantage of OLED is its ability to produce perfect blacks. Because each pixel can turn off completely, OLED TVs can achieve true blacks, which are significantly deeper and more realistic than the dark grays produced by LCD TVs.
These perfect blacks contribute to an infinite contrast ratio, meaning the difference between the darkest and brightest parts of the image is virtually limitless. This infinite contrast ratio results in stunning image depth, richer colors, and exceptional detail in dark scenes.
OLED TVs also offer wide viewing angles, meaning the picture quality remains consistent even when viewed from off-center positions. This is a significant advantage for larger viewing areas where viewers may be sitting at different angles to the screen.
Another benefit of OLED is its fast response time. This is crucial for gaming and fast-paced action movies, as it minimizes motion blur and ghosting, resulting in a sharper and more fluid image.
Drawbacks of OLED: Brightness and Burn-in
While OLED offers exceptional picture quality, it also has some potential drawbacks. One of the primary concerns is brightness. OLED TVs typically aren’t as bright as high-end LCD TVs, particularly those with Mini-LED backlighting. This can be a disadvantage in brightly lit rooms, where the image may appear washed out.
Burn-in is another potential concern with OLED TVs. Burn-in occurs when static elements, such as logos or news tickers, are displayed on the screen for extended periods, causing permanent image retention. While modern OLED TVs have burn-in mitigation technologies, it’s still a factor to consider, especially if you frequently watch content with static elements.
OLED TVs are also generally more expensive than comparable LCD TVs. The manufacturing process for OLED panels is more complex and costly, which translates to a higher price tag for consumers.

Beyond 4K and OLED: Other Factors to Consider
While 4K resolution and OLED technology are important factors to consider, they’re not the only ones. Here are some other factors that can influence your viewing experience:
- HDR (High Dynamic Range): HDR enhances the color range and contrast of the image, making it more realistic and vibrant. Look for TVs that support HDR10, Dolby Vision, or both.
- Refresh Rate: The refresh rate refers to the number of times the screen updates per second. A higher refresh rate (e.g., 120Hz) results in smoother motion, which is particularly important for gaming and fast-paced content.
- Smart TV Platform: Most modern TVs come with a built-in smart TV platform, such as Roku, Android TV, or webOS. Consider which platform best suits your needs and preferences.
- Sound Quality: The built-in speakers on most TVs are often lacking. Consider investing in a soundbar or surround sound system for a more immersive audio experience.

What exactly is the difference between 4K and OLED technology in TVs?
4K refers to the resolution of the TV screen, specifically the number of pixels that make up the image. 4K, also known as Ultra High Definition (UHD), has approximately 8 million pixels (3840 x 2160), which is four times the resolution of standard HD (1920 x 1080). This increased pixel density results in a sharper, more detailed, and more realistic picture, especially noticeable on larger screen sizes.
OLED, on the other hand, is a display technology. It stands for Organic Light Emitting Diode. Unlike traditional LED-backlit LCD TVs, OLED TVs don’t require a backlight. Instead, each individual pixel in an OLED panel emits its own light and color, allowing for perfect blacks (since the pixel can be completely turned off), incredibly high contrast ratios, and wider viewing angles. This independent pixel control provides a more vibrant and immersive viewing experience.

Can you have a TV that is both 4K and OLED?
Yes, absolutely! In fact, most OLED TVs currently available on the market are also 4K TVs. The two technologies are not mutually exclusive and often work together to provide the best possible viewing experience. You can find TVs that combine the high resolution of 4K with the exceptional contrast and black levels of OLED.
These 4K OLED TVs offer the pinnacle of picture quality, combining the sharpness and detail of 4K with the deep blacks, vibrant colors, and wide viewing angles of OLED technology. They represent some of the most advanced and sought-after televisions currently available, although they typically come with a higher price tag than other types of TVs.
Are there any downsides to OLED TVs compared to 4K LED TVs?
While OLED TVs generally offer superior picture quality, they do have a few potential drawbacks compared to 4K LED TVs. One is the risk of “burn-in,” which is a permanent image retention issue that can occur when static images are displayed on the screen for extended periods of time. Modern OLED TVs have implemented various technologies to mitigate this risk, but it’s still a consideration, especially for users who frequently watch content with static elements like news tickers or video game HUDs.
Another potential downside is brightness. While OLED TVs have excellent contrast and color, they typically don’t reach the same peak brightness levels as some high-end LED TVs. This can be a factor in brightly lit rooms where the extra brightness of an LED TV might be preferable. Finally, OLED TVs are generally more expensive than LED TVs, even those with 4K resolution.

Does the size of the TV matter when choosing between 4K and OLED?
Yes, the size of the TV does play a role in the decision between 4K and OLED. The benefits of 4K resolution become more noticeable on larger screen sizes (55 inches and above). On smaller screens, the difference between 4K and standard HD resolution may not be as apparent, especially when viewing from a typical viewing distance. Therefore, if you’re considering a smaller TV, the resolution might be less of a deciding factor.
For OLED TVs, the picture quality advantages, such as perfect blacks and high contrast, are noticeable regardless of the screen size. However, these advantages are even more impactful on larger screens, creating a more immersive and cinematic viewing experience. So, while OLED is beneficial on any size TV, pairing it with a larger screen can significantly enhance the overall picture quality and enjoyment.
